On October 27, the 2015 Youth Foundation Concert was hosted by the Small and Medium Business Administration in Keimyung University. The Korea Institute of Startup and Entrepreneurship Development, the Creative Economy Innovation Center, and universities across the country cosponsored it. In this event, Bae In-sik, the chairman of Greteck, was the main lecturer. The two emcees were the announcer Moon So-ri and Yeo Sua, the president of the Korea Institute of Startup and Entrepreneurship Development. KMU’s Dongsan Library has been helping small libraries in substandard conditions for 5 years. Since 2011, Dong san Library has supported 45 libraries in Daegu and 47 libraries in Gyeong buk through various activities. The volunteer activities consist of reading education, data rearrangement, space organization, interior design and environmental improvement. These activities are greatly appreciated by the local community and library users. The Ministry of Employment and Labor and Keimyung University opened the University Center for Employment Creation to solve the youth employment problem in October. The Center is an employment support service in the Employment Support Center. This new project is being run in conjunction with and with funding from the local government. The Ministry of Employment and Labor announced that Keimyung University will run the University Center for Employment Creation with funding of 270 million won from October 2015 to February 2021. KMU has been selected as a University Contributing to High School Education Normalization for the second year in a row. KMU will receive 680 million won. The program assesses the effect of university admissions processes on high school education and selects universities that run appropriate admissions processes for the project. KMU will screen candidates in various ways such as focusing more on students’ school records, reducing the importance of Keimyung’s entrance examination, and increasing admissions for students from low-income households and rural areas to improve admissions processes. On September 23, Dongsan Scholarship Foundation(Chief Director Synn Il-hi) held the ‘2015 Scholarship Certificate of Conferment Ceremony’ in Hengso Museum’s Audio-Visual room. The Foundation awarded 146 million won in scholarships to 95 students who are poor but have good grades. A Chinese culture experience program was held at the 1st Student Union Building at 9 a.m. on October 8. This program was composed of a lecture on Chinese culture, tying a traditional knot, drawing Beijing opera masks, tai chi, and a traditional clothing experience and traditional performance.Yoo Jung-won, a professor in the Department of Chinese Studies in KMU, gave a lecture about China. The population of China is composed of Han and 55 other minority ethnic groups. The portion of minority groups is about 8 percent. They mostly live in border areas.
